Here are some prevalent strategies utilized in window repairs:
Repair TechniqueDescriptionWhen to UseDIY Glass RepairUsing a glass repair kit for small cracks.Little, superficial cracks, ideally less than six inches.Expert Glass ReplacementWorking with specialists for considerable damage.Large, complicated breaks or if the integrity of the structure is jeopardized.Changing WeatherstrippingGetting rid of old weatherstripping and applying new material.Torn, worn, or missing weatherstripping that triggers drafts.Sash ReplacementSwitching out only the harmed sash.When the frame is undamaged, however the sash itself is damaged.Common CaulkingScraping old caulk and using new sealant.When spaces or leaks are observed.Cost of Window Repairs
The cost of window repairs can vary substantially based upon several factors, consisting of the type of repair required, material used, and labor costs in your area.
Typical Costs for Various Repairs:Type of RepairEstimated Cost (GBP)Glass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 700 per windowWeatherstripping Replacement₤ 30 - ₤ 100 per windowSash Repair₤ 200 - ₤ 300 per sashWindow Caulking₤ 10 - ₤ 20 per windowScreen Replacement₤ 25 - ₤ 75 per screenElements Influencing Costs:Window Size and Material: Larger or personalized windows typically incur higher repair costs. A1: Look for signs such as breezy areas, condensation in between double panes, problem opening or closing, fractures in the glass, and noticeable damage to the framing or sashes.
Q2: Can I repair my windows myself?
A2: Yes, many minor repairs, such as replacing weatherstripping or screen repair, can be done by house owners. However, glass replacement and significant structural repairs are best managed by professionals to make sure safety and efficiency.
Q3: How often should I repair my windows?
A3: Regular inspections ought to be carried out a minimum of twice a year, though extreme weather might demand more regular checks.
Q4: Are there energy-efficient options for window repairs?
A4: Yes, many contemporary materials and methods enhance energy efficiency, such as low-emissivity (low-E) glass, insulated sash choices, and quality caulking.
Q5: What should I search for in a window repair professional?
A5: Seek licensed professionals with great reviews, experience in the particular type of repair you require, and a portfolio of finished work. Constantly request quotes from several sources.
